Start with these workflows, then tune rules and approvals from your SOPs.
| Workflow | What it does |
|---|---|
| RMA review | Match order, return reason, photos, policy, warranty, and inspection details. |
| Replacement coordination | Coordinate vendor, warehouse, customer, and ERP updates. |
| Refund routing | Route refund, credit, write-off, and approval decisions. |
| Vendor claim support | Prepare evidence when returns should become vendor or carrier claims. |
